> I encounter a problem when booting linux 2.2.4 kernel on FADS860T
> board by ppcboot-2.0.
You are obviously combining several configurations that don't fit
with each other. And there may be other problems or
misunderstandings:
> After mounting NFS filesystem on my host, the follow message was
> printed in console:
Not the host, but the target will mount the root file system over NFS.
> eth0: CPM ENET Version 0.2 on SCC1, 44:00:00:00:00:00
> CFI: Found no TQM8xxL Bank 0 device at location zero
> CFI: Found no TQM8xxL Bank 1 device at location zero
> CFI: Found no TQM8xxL Bank 2 device at location zero
> CFI: Found no TQM8xxL Bank 3 device at location zero
> TQM8xxL: No support flash chips found!
You mentioned that this was a FADS860T board - then why do you
configure it for TQM8xxL flash support?
Unless you know exactly what you are doing (which seems not to be the
case) you should rather stick with the default configuration to get a
running system.
